The Greensburg Junior High Cross Country Teams hosted the Greensburg Invitational Monday night. The Lady Pirates placed 6th out of 25 teams while the Boys team earned 11th.
Invite Medalist Madeline Risher was the first Varsity Lady Pirate to cross the finish line placing 6th out of 143 total runners. Eleanor Davis also earned medal honors as she finished 11th. Ribbon Award winners included Lulu Webb for her 22nd place and Makayla Keifer for her 29th place finish.
Jackson Tekulve was the first Pirate to cross the line in the varsity boys race as he placed 34th out of a total of 150 runners with Henry Corya earning 35th just seconds behind him.
